
Veteran T20 Stars Swap IPL for PSL
A 10 days ago

Cricket’s landscape is shifting ahead of the 2026 season: seasoned internationals are opting out of Indian Premier League (IPL) and committing to Pakistan Super League (PSL). Faf du Plessis has officially withdrawn from the IPL 2026 auction after 14 seasons — instead choosing to play in the PSL. Moeen Ali has followed suit: the former England all-rounder will skip IPL 2026 to join PSL, citing the league’s growing appeal. Their moves reflect a growing trend: PSL is increasingly becoming the go-to league for veteran T20 stars seeking new challenges, stable contracts, and a passionate fanbase
